logo

Come installare il server web Apache su MacOS

introduzione

Il server HTTP Apache è un server Web multipiattaforma open source rilasciato sotto la licenza di Apache 2.0. È sviluppato e gestito da una comunità aperta di sviluppatori sotto Apache Software Foundation.

In questo tutorial impareremo i passaggi coinvolti nel processo di installazione di Apache su MacOS.

Prerequisiti

  • Mac OS
  • Accedi come amministratore sul terminale.
  • Homebrew deve essere installato sul sistema.

Installazione

L'installazione del server web Apache su MacOS include i seguenti passaggi.

1) Aggiorna l'indice del repository di homebrew

Per installare Apache sul nostro MacOS, dobbiamo prima aggiornare l'indice di programma di installazione del pacchetto homebrew . Questo può essere fatto come segue:

 $brew update 

2) Installa apache 2.0

Il programma di installazione del pacchetto homebrew può essere utilizzato per installare Apache 2.0 su MacOS. Il programma di installazione installa il server HTTP Apache nella posizione /usr/local/Cellar/httpd .

Macos Apache 1

3) Avvia apache

Apache fornisce un servizio denominato come apachectl che deve essere avviato per avviare Apache. Il comando necessita dei privilegi di superutente per essere eseguito, quindi dobbiamo usarlo sudo per eseguire il comando.

 $ sudo apachectl start 
Macos Apache 2

Questo avvierà il server HTTP Apache che può essere testato visitando localhost sul browser. Il localhost fornisce la risposta come mostrato di seguito:

Macos Apache 3

4) Ferma Apache

Per fermare Apache, dobbiamo fermarci apachectl servizio con privilegi di superutente come mostrato di seguito.

 $ sudo apachectl stop 
Macos Apache 4

Quando interrompi Apache, il localhost smetterà di ascoltare sulla porta 8080 e non fornirà alcuna risposta.

programma Java

Bene, abbiamo installato e testato con successo Apache che funziona bene sul nostro MacOS.